Proper tire inflation

I have a 2016 Isata 3 24FW. The tire pressure stickers on the door recommend 61psi on all tires but I’m not sure if that was put on for just the chassis. I had a tire shop recommended 70psi in the front and 80psi in the rear. I decided to get it weighed and the front axel is 3680Lbs and the rear is 6860 lbs. I have Continental LT 215/85R 16. 115/112Q tires. I can not find a good chart for recommended tire pressure. Just wondering what other people are using for tire pressure.

Are the tires shown on the door sticker the same size etc as the actual tires on the vehicle? If so, then 61 PSI is a good number.

If the tires are of different sizes, then refer to the tire charts, search for your tire size via Google, and you'll find the correct inflation pressure.

Your tire size is generally shown to carry over 2,000 lbs @61 psi cold inflation (most charts will show~2100 lbs). If you have dual wheels on your rear axle, even with the usual de-rate for duals, your fine at 61 psi-----until your rear axle weight gets up around 8,000lbs.

Many people in tire shops will recommend a "stagger" in pressures front to rear to mitigate handling problems due to oversteer. If you arent experiencing that, or manufacturer of chassis isn't showing different F/R pressures, just check and adjust pressures when cold and enjoy your travels

Anything between the sticker psi and the sidewall max cold psi is properly inflated.

Then I made you a list with my extra safe formula, and gives 90% of the calculated loadcapacity for the pressure. Your maxload is given for 99mph max, and I determined 90% using of loadcapacity for that speed, gives maximum reserves with still acceptable comfort and gripp, and no centrewear.

Was the weighing fully loaded?
And I assume rear dualload axle,and E-load AT 80 psi referencepressure.

Determining the weights is your responcibility and the most tricky part in it all, but weighing, as you did, makes it more certain.

Then you see that for your given axleloads Front 60 psi is enaugh, and Rear 65psi, but because of the maximum reserves build in 60psi, 90% of loadcapacity is only 50 lbs lower at 60 psi, so can do too for rear.
61 psi is a conversion from 4.2bar/420kPa, but vehicle maker gave it for GAWR with no reserve.


AXLEsingle/ COLD PSI/ AXLEdual
1669 lbs/ 25 psi / 3077 lbs
1964 lbs/ 30 psi / 3621 lbs
2257 lbs/ 35 psi / 4161 lbs
2548 lbs/ 40 psi / 4697 lbs
2837 lbs/ 45 psi / 5229 lbs
3124 lbs/ 50 psi / 5759 lbs
3410 lbs/ 55 psi / 6286 lbs
3694 lbs/ 60 psi / 6810 lbs/F 3680lbs
3978 lbs/ 65 psi / 7332 lbs/R 6860lbs
4260 lbs/ 70 psi / 7853 lbs
4541 lbs/ 75 psi / 8371 lbs
4822 lbs/ 80 psi / 8888 lbs/referencepressure
5101 lbs/ 85 psi / 9403 lbs
5380 lbs/ 90 psi / 9917 lbs

My made list can be used for every tire with same loadindices AT 80 psi.
So Single LI 115/ 2679 lbs AT 80 psi
Duall LI 112/ 2469 lbs AT 80 psi.

And if you have other idea about the reserves, or rather have a list per tire or axle-end, i can fill that in my made spreadsheet for it.

You can determine what comes to the axles by the persons and water, more exact.
Need to know howmuch the gravity point op watertank and persons is behind or in front of the axles, and need to know the wheelbase.

That gravitypoint of a person as sitting in a car, is aproximately at its bellybutton.
I estimate about 4 foot behind the front axle.
So weight is when wheelbase 16 foot, devided 3/4th on front axle and 1/4th on rear axle.
But you can yust measure more exact.

And the watertank you assume with its gravity point right above the rear axle, but is it realy so.
If a bit behind the axle, more weight on rear-axle and lifts up the front a little.. So try to determine that more exact.

I think rear originally 3500kg, and with a few too and fro conversions it became these unrounded values.

When I calculate the pressure for the GAWR front with the in US used official formula for LT tires, it comes to 60.57psi, rounded to your given 61 psi. So I thought, he thats how they came to it.
But then I calculated for rear the same way, and it came to 56.27 psi so 57 psi. So I give up.
And mind that no reserve build in for things like, unequal weight R/L on the axle, wich always is, and pressure loss in time, inacurate pressure reading, etcetera.

Now Near Denvers GAWR's, so we can see if his RV is exactly the same. Most likely not.

In my list GAWR' come to 75 psi front and 70psi rear.
And this is with maximum reserves.
